Arlington Firefighter Returns Home From Afghanistan

An Arlington firefighter who is also a U.S. Army Guard Reserve specialist returned home Thursday after being deployed to Afghanistan.

Spc. Ryan Pugh had served over a year in Kabul as a military police officer.

Before being deployed for the first time, he had been a firefighter with the Arlington Fire Department for two years.

His fellow firefighters made sure to make his homecoming special.

"Well, today, the DFW Fire Department and the Arlington Fire Department are going to do a traditional water-drenching of the plane,” said Arlington Fire Department Assistant Chief Jim Self. “Then his crew members are here to receive him at the gate."

Pugh arrived at DFW airport shortly after 11 a.m.

"Welcome home, Ryan," said Self, "Glad you are safe. The guys missed you."
